Mehrdad Ghodoussi’s post-match message & the Amanda Staveley ‘handshake’ that’s gone viral

Newcastle United co-owner Mehrdad Ghodoussi has sent a rousing post-match message to Toon fans following last night’s 3-1 victory over Everton.

After admitting he’s ‘still smiling’ after the big win, he’s thanked supporters for their ‘incredible’ backing – saying “you are Newcastle United!”

Here’s what he had to say after the game, with these tweets followed by the hashtags ‘loudest roar in the country’ and ‘onwards and upwards.’

‘I’m still smiling

‘To our supporters last night….you are “Newcastle United”, you were incredible!

‘A massive thank you to a fantastic performance by the team and coaching staff, who gave it their all.’

An amusing moment was then captured on the BT Sport cameras just seconds after the final whistle, with Amanda Staveley attempting to shake someone’s hand after the game – only to end up playing a short game of Rock Paper Scissors as one wanted to shake hands and the other went for a fist bump!

Watch the awkward encounter below that has left fans either laughing or squirming on social media:

Awkward handshakes aside, this was great to see after the full-time whistle, seeing Staveley, Ghodoussi and Jamie Reuben share a hug as we moved out of the bottom three!
